I met a problem with Code-Saturne3.0.5.(We using this version, because our teacher has added some functions in Code-Saturne3.0.5)
I installed hdf5, cgns, and metis-5.1.0(with shared=1 when compiling metis). Then I installed Code-Saturne3.0.5 which is downloaded from this website. Then, I installed it.
After installation(without error), I run a 3 dimension grid in one processor, it runs well. However, when I run it in 2 or more processor, it stoped! I checked the listing file under the RESU folder it stoped in the output:
Criterion 4: Cells Volume Ratio:
Number of bad cells detected: 0 --> 0 %
Criterion 5: Guilt by Association:
Number of bad cells detected: 0 --> 0 %
Computing geometric quantities (0.785 s)
And the process cs_solver is still running, but there is no more output. Where is the problem? In the installation or somewhere else? (I have intel mpi and openmp)

We have found the problem. We compile cs with "./configure ... --with-openmp ...", after we remove "--with-openmp", it will run in one node with multi processors. Can you explain the reason? There might still be bug in our OpenMP code (it is not enabled by default in version 4.0 because it was not tested enough).
